Tokyo stocks closed higher again Thursday, with the Nikkei Stock Average climbing 161.27 points, or 1.68%, to end the day at 9,742.73. The benchmark index closed above 9,700 for the first time since April 5, according to the (Nikkei.com) website. The dollar rose to the upper-83 yen range, while the euro strengthened to the lower-109 yen range, amid speculation the Bank of Japan will further loosen its monetary purse strings. Investors snapped up exporters on easing earnings concerns. Stocks of property developers, banks and brokerages, which stand to benefit from more BOJ easing, performed solidly.
